Fahrenheit 49.3: French unions seek to 'bring country to a standstill' & send reform into retirement
Fiery protests continue across France after President Emmanuel Macron imposed an unpopular pension overhaul without a parliament vote. Macron's government invoked a controversial executive power to force through the bill by decree, which is legal according to the constitution. The move has caused outrage among the political class as well as widespread anger in the streets. Just days after the decree, police banned gatherings around Place de la Concorde, opposite parliament due to continued unrest.
